The 2025 1/20 oz Canadian Gold Maple Leaf Coin continues the prestigious legacy of the Royal Canadian Mint, offering collectors and investors an affordable yet historically significant piece of gold. Made from .9999 fine gold, this Brilliant Uncirculated coin features the second issue bearing King Charles III’s portrait, symbolizing a new chapter in royal history. As part of the highly respected Gold Maple Leaf series, this fractional coin provides a practical entry point into precious metal investments, all while maintaining the series’ commitment to precision and elegance.

Since its debut in 1979, the Canadian Gold Maple Leaf series has been known for its high purity and precision. In 1982, the series became the first to offer coins in .9999 pure gold, setting a new industry standard. Over the years, it has evolved to include various fractional sizes, including the 1/20 oz coin, which offers a flexible option for those looking to diversify their portfolio. With the 2025 release, the continuance of King Charles III’s portrait marks a significant milestone, linking this coin to a pivotal moment in British and Canadian history.

 

On the obverse side, the 2025 edition introduces the left-profile portrait of King Charles III, designed by Canadian artist Steven Rosati. This effigy represents a historical shift from the long-standing image of Queen Elizabeth II, making this coin particularly collectible. The obverse also includes the inscriptions “CHARLES III,” the coin’s denomination of “1 DOLLAR,” and the mintage year, “2025.”

 

The reverse side of the coin continues to feature the iconic sugar maple leaf, a symbol deeply intertwined with Canada’s national identity. The design, encircled by inscriptions indicating the coin’s weight and purity, includes micro-radial lines and a small maple leaf privy mark with the last two digits of the mintage year as an anti-counterfeiting measure, further enhancing the coin’s security and appeal.
